On tap at Barley Creek. Deep amber pour with a small off white head. Sweet but faint malt aroma. Flavor is not bad, a nice combination of malty, nutty and bitter but perhaps a little on the mild side... still pretty decent though.

12oz bottle-pours an off white head and amber color. Aroma is medium malt-caramel, yeast, some nutty and bready. Taste is medium malt-caramel, yeast, some nutty and bready. OK/mild carbonation. Thanks for bringing this one back EdN.

On draft at the Newtown Brewfest with Stegosaurus and The Mad Indian. Pours amber with a white head. Aroma of caramel and sweet malts. The flavor is corn-like, sweet malts, and grain.
